Hi there experts!

I’m hoping to use the surfreg function on some data in which I can’t make any 
modifications to the subject directory (I’m using a cluster and the data is for 
public use thus prohibits any changes to it).

I want to use the fsaverage_sym as my target file, though the function seems to 
only be looking for this folder within the subjects directory. Thus when 
running the following command:
surfreg --s 126426 --t /project/60019995/coopapap/data/HCP/fsaverage_sym --lh
I get the following error:
ERROR: cannot find /project/60019995/coopapap/data/HCP/fsaverage_sym in /tmp/HCP

I’m wondering if there is a workaround to using this command even when I can’t 
make any modifications to the subjects directory. To summarize, I’d like all 
outputs to go to a personal folder, and I’d like to use a template file that is 
in my personal folder.
